Rosalind Brackenbury's "Without Her" is a captivating novel that delves into the intricate dynamics of female friendships. It is a story of love, loss, and the enduring power of connection between women. Brackenbury's writing is both insightful and emotionally resonant, capturing the complexities of these relationships with authenticity and depth.

A Journey of Love and Loss

The novel centers around the characters of Ellie and Clare, two women whose lives are intertwined in a profound way. They meet in their early twenties and quickly become inseparable, sharing their dreams, secrets, and aspirations. However, their friendship is tested when Clare falls in love with Michael, a man who Ellie is also attracted to. This love triangle sets in motion a series of events that will forever alter the course of their lives.

As the story unfolds, we witness the complexities of Ellie's and Clare's relationship. They grapple with jealousy, betrayal, and the unspoken tensions that arise when love enters their friendship. Brackenbury deftly explores the nuances of their emotions, capturing the pain, longing, and resilience that characterize their bond.

Character Analysis: Ellie and Clare

Ellie is a strong and independent woman who has always been fiercely loyal to Clare. However, her feelings for Michael challenge her sense of self and her commitment to their friendship. Brackenbury portrays Ellie's inner turmoil with honesty and empathy, allowing us to connect with her struggles and understand her motivations.

Clare, on the other hand, is more vulnerable and dependent. She is swept away by her love for Michael and struggles to see the potential consequences of her actions. Brackenbury avoids painting Clare as a victim, instead presenting her as a complex and flawed character who is wrestling with her own desires and insecurities.

Themes of Female Relationships

"Without Her" is not merely a story about love and loss; it is a profound exploration of the complexities of female relationships. Brackenbury delves into the unspoken rules, expectations, and sacrifices that women often make for each other. She examines the power dynamics that can exist within friendships and the ways in which women navigate these dynamics.

One of the most striking themes in the novel is the enduring power of connection between women. Despite the challenges and heartache they face, Ellie and Clare's friendship endures. Brackenbury suggests that this connection is essential to women's lives and that it can provide solace and support even in the darkest of times.

A Captivating and Thought-provoking Read

Rosalind Brackenbury's "Without Her" is a beautifully written and emotionally resonant novel that explores the complexities of female relationships with depth and sensitivity. Through the compelling characters of Ellie and Clare, Brackenbury delves into themes of love, loss, and the enduring power of connection. "Without Her" is a captivating and thought-provoking read that will stay with you long after you turn the final page.
